Malaysia Data Centre Market

Malaysia Data Centre Market Introduction and Market Size

The data centre market in Malaysia is in the growth stage. The support and encouragement provided by the government along with the efforts to promote the country as a hub for data centres have catapulted development in the market in every aspect. The market is an amalgamation of large-sized and mid-sized players that specialize in colocation and managed hosting services. The market has also witnessed a substantial rise in the demand for public and private cloud services. The Johor area (close to Singapore) in the southern part of the country is growing as an attractive investment opportunity for data centre companies. Malaysia data centre market has witnessed substantial growth in the past few years recording a CAGR of ~% during 2012-2017. The market has grown from USD ~ million in 2012 to USD ~ million in 2017 driven Economic Transformation Programme (ETP) launched in Malaysia which has listed development of Data Centre Market in Malaysia as a key Entry Point Projects (EPPs) under the Business Services NKEAs (National Key Economic Areas). The low cost of the establishment along with the infrastructure development has been the major attractions for DC companies in Malaysia. The market has witnessed double-digit growth in the past five years except in the year 2015 when the growth rate of the market fell to ~% from ~% in 2014. The slowdown in the global market restricted companies from outsourcing their data centre services, this restricted the double-digit growth of the market in 2014 to single-digit growth in 2015.

Malaysia Data Centre Market Future Outlook and Projections

The market is expected to grow with a CAGR of ~% during 2018-2022. The overall revenues of the market is expected to grow from USD ~ million in 2018 to USD ~ million in 2022. Investments by the MDeC, focused approach by the government to develop the ICT infrastructure, development of the new region for the IT industry and entry of new data centre companies in the market will fuel the growth of the industry in the future. Investments made by the Malaysian Digital Economy Corporation (MDeC) to establish a data park in Iskandar, Johor will further act as a catalyst for the market.
